Understanding the Threat from 03 7035 2607

The phone number 03 7035 2607 has raised significant concerns among users, with multiple reports indicating it is associated with scams. Most notably, callers impersonate legitimate services like Visa, Mastercard, and Telstra to solicit sensitive personal information. This number should be considered dangerous, and below we’ll explore why exactly it falls into the scam category.

Category Analysis

User reports suggest various attempts to extract personal information under dubious pretexts:

  • Visa and Mastercard Fraud: One user reported a call that claimed to be about fraud related to major financial companies. This tactic is a classic method used by scammers to create a sense of urgency.
  • Impersonating Telstra: Numerous calls featured individuals claiming to be from Telstra, indicating that the user’s IP address was compromised. Importantly, Telstra does not make unsolicited calls regarding personal account information. These reports also highlight aggressive behavior from callers, a common tactic used to intimidate victims into complying.
  • AI Voice Recordings: Several reviews mentioned AI-generated voices, which points to a trend of using technology to impersonate legitimate representatives during scams. Users noted calling back after receiving no response, a sign of a call from an automated system.

Recommendations for Handling Calls from 03 7035 2607

If you receive a call from this number, do not engage with the caller or provide any personal information. Here are some steps you can take:

  • Hang Up: If something feels off, trust your instincts and simply terminate the call.
  • Do Not Call Back: Many spam calls use tricks to keep you engaged. Avoid calling back or engaging in any further communication.
  • Record and Report: Document any consecutive calls and report them to the appropriate authorities, which can assist in cracking down on such scams.

With increasing insider threats and a rise in technology used to facilitate fraud, everyone should remain informed and cautious. Remember, if you are uncertain about a call or the identity of someone requesting personal information, it's always best to verify independently. Some Indian guy supposedly from Telstra saying that my iP is compromised from my internet and needs upgrading I told him I don’t have any internet with Telstra only mobile services and I asked where are you located he said India well why did the number show up as Melbourne Victoria if your in India I hang up and blocked it Telstra should do something about these calls impersonating Telstra.

Telstra will never call you to give personal info stay safe and vigilant don’t answer any phone numbers.

Some indian scammer posing as David from Telstra security wanting me to tell him my IP address as it had been compromised. I said if I had been, and he said it had been compromised, he should already know it. He yelled “I know what it is, you need to read it out to me so I can confirm”

I told him where to go and hung up.

Indian guy called David from Telstra called to say that it was important I give him my IP address as it had been compromised. Said I don’t use Telstra and he told me that my broadband WAS Telstra and I needed to read out the IP address on my phone. Asked him why and he got aggressive and yelled “ma’am I just need it” (I could hear a lot of yelling in the background). Hung up on “David” and blocked number.
